Cost of Living: Jasper, GA vs Newton, MA
Housing
The housing market plays a significant role in determining the cost of living.
Metric | Jasper | Newton |
---|---|---|
Housing Index | 95.0 | 140.0 |
Median Home Price | $256,000 | $1,449,000 |
Average Rent (2 BR Apartment) | $1200 | $3100 |
Average Rent (2 BR House) | $1236 | $3200 |
Housing Comparison: Jasper vs Newton
- The median home price in Newton is higher at $1,449,000, compared to $256,000 in Jasper.
- In Newton, the rental for a two-bedroom apartment stands at $3,100, while it is $1,200 in Jasper.
Utilities
The cost of utilities such as electricity, natural gas, and other services can significantly impact the overall cost of living.
Metric | Jasper | Newton |
---|---|---|
Electricity Price | $15.53 | $28.15 |
Natural Gas Price | $27.53 | $21.62 |
Other Utilities | $250 | $250 |
Utilities Comparison: Jasper vs Newton
- Newton has higher electricity costs at $28.15 per kWh, versus $15.53 in Jasper.
- Natural gas is more expensive in Jasper at $27.53 per unit, while it is cheaper at $21.62 in Newton.
- Utility expenses are equal in both Jasper and Newton averaging $250.
